Computer Networking in 32822 Orlando, FL

2 businesses found


Data Cube Systems, Inc

5798 S. Semoran Blvd #104 , 32822
Phone: (407) 857-9904

Data Cube Systems Inc

5798 S. Semoran Blvd #104 , 32822
Phone: (407) 857-9904